Lee Valley
Photo: Iridescent,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Lee Valley Regional Park is a 26-mile long park in Essex, Hertfordshire and London in England. It has had a special legal status for almost 80 years, set aside "for recreation, sport, entertainment and the enjoyment of leisure".
Markfield Beam Engine and Museum
Museum
Photo: Chris Allen,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Markfield Road Pumping Station, now known as Markfield Beam Engine and Museum or sometimes just as Markfield Beam Engine is a Grade II listed building containing a 100 horsepower beam engine, originally built in 1886 to pump sewage from Tottenham towards the Beckton Works.
Tottenham Hale station
Railway station
Photo: Wikimedia,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Tottenham Hale is an interchange station located in Tottenham Hale, north London for London Underground and National Rail services. On the National Rail network it is on the West Anglia Main Line, 6 miles from London Liverpool Street, and is served by Greater Anglia and Stansted Express.
